What is the climax of a story?

Back

The climax is the most intense part of the plot where the main conflict reaches its peak.

What is exposition in a story?

Back

Exposition is the part of the plot where the author introduces the characters, setting, and background information.

What is falling action in a story?

Back

Falling action is the part of the plot that follows the climax and leads to the resolution.

What is rising action in a story?

Back

Rising action is the series of events that create suspense and lead up to the climax.

What is resolution in a story?

Back

Resolution is the part of the plot where the conflict is resolved and the story concludes.

What is an initiating event?

Back

An initiating event is the moment that sets the main conflict of the story in motion.

How does the climax affect the story?

Back

The climax affects the story by determining the outcome of the conflict and influencing the characters' fates.
